#include "salt.h"
#ifdef FREEBSDHOST
static unsigned char itoa64[] = /* 0 ... 63 => ascii - 64 */
"./0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z";
void to64(char *s, long v, int n)
{
while (--n >= 0) {
*s++ = itoa64[v&0x3f];
v >>= 6;
}
}
#endif
/*
* retruns a random char with valid ascii char's
*
* s should be a random integer
*/
int gen_random(int s)
{
int i;
srand(s);
i=rand();
i=i/(RAND_MAX/63);
if(i<0) i=0;
if(i>63) i=63;
if(i<12) return (i+46);
if((i>=12)&&(i<38)) return (i+(65-12));
if(i>=38) return (i+(97-38));
return(i);
}
#ifdef MD5_CRYPT
/*
* returns a md5 salt ( based on FreeBSD code )
*/
char * md5_seed(void)
{
struct timeval tv;
static char md5salt[32];
#ifndef FREEBSDHOST
srandom(getpid());
#else
srandomdev();
#endif
gettimeofday(&tv,0);
to64(&md5salt[0], random(), 3);
to64(&md5salt[3], tv.tv_usec, 3);
to64(&md5salt[6], tv.tv_sec, 2);
to64(&md5salt[8], random(), 5);
to64(&md5salt[13], random(), 5);
to64(&md5salt[17], random(), 5);
to64(&md5salt[22], random(), 5);
md5salt[27] = '\0';
return(md5salt);
}
#endif
/*
* returns a 2 char random salt
*/
char * std_seed(void)
{
static char stdsalt[3];
srand(getpid());
stdsalt[0]=gen_random(time(0)-rand());
stdsalt[1]=gen_random(time(0)+getpid());
stdsalt[2]='\0';
return(stdsalt);
}
